Abstract
We present a new proof of the theorem which is one of the main results of the $p$-regularity theory. This gives us a detailed description of the structure of the zero set of a singular nonlinear mapping. We say that $F : X → Y$ is singular at some point $x_0$, where $X$ and $Y$ are Banach spaces, if Im $F′(x_0) ≠ Y$. Otherwise, the mapping $F$ is said to be regular.
